黑麦草-菌根-蚯蚓对多氯联苯污染土壤的联合修复效应

摘    要:采用水稻土盆栽试验,研究了黑麦草-蚯蚓-菌根对多氯联苯(PCB)污染土壤的联合修复效应.试验土壤中PCB含量为307.2 ng·g-1,并设添加蚯蚓(E)、种植黑麦草(R)、黑麦草-蚯蚓(RE)、黑麦草-接种菌根(RM)及黑麦草-菌根-蚯蚓三者联合修复(RME)5个处理,以不加黑麦草、蚯蚓、菌根的土壤为对照(CK),并...

关 键 词:多氯联苯  生物修复  黑麦草  蚯蚓  菌根
